Stapled binding with white lettering and back cover photo of artists featured. 28 pp. with 8 color plates and 19 bw. Catalogue of works by Tad Day, Ronald DeNota, Jessie Benton-Evans, Simon Gaon, Don Gray, Myron R. Heise, Kenneth McIndoe, and Philip L. Sherrod. Essay by Lawrence P. Sandro. Show catalog for the presentation at the Art Students League, October 10-29, 1983 and at the Arbitrage Gallery, October 6 - November 7, 1983 Text by Alice Neel and Raphael Soyer and The Street Painters' Declaration of Principles and Purposes Includes bios and lists of exhibitions for each artist.
